What to Look for When Choosing a Journal

Before submitting your research, evaluate journals on these key criteria:

  • Clear, detailed author guidelines with specific formatting requirements
  • Responsive editorial team available to answer pre-submission queries
  • Simple online submission system with straightforward manuscript upload
  • Clear scope statement helping authors assess fit before submitting
  • Transparent peer review process with structured reviewer feedback
  • Supportive editorial approach welcoming first-time and early-career education researchers

Common Education Manuscript Preparation Mistakes to Avoid

The most common reasons education manuscripts are returned without review include: submitting to a journal outside your research scope, using incorrect citation format, incomplete reference lists, missing ethics or participant consent declarations, word count exceeded, and vague or overlong abstracts. Avoiding these mistakes dramatically increases your chances of moving directly into peer review. Tips to Maximise Your Acceptance Chances

  1. Align your topic with the journal's scope — read the aims and scope carefully before submitting.
  2. Write a compelling abstract — clearly state your research question, methodology, key findings, and implications.
  3. Ensure methodological rigour — describe your research design, data collection, and analysis procedures transparently.
  4. Use current and relevant citations — include recent education research publications alongside seminal theoretical works.
  5. Follow formatting guidelines exactly — non-compliant manuscripts often receive desk rejection without review.
  6. State practical implications — explain how your findings can inform teaching practice, curriculum design, or education policy.
  7. Address ethical considerations — include institutional ethics approval, participant consent, and data protection statements.
